Jump to content

Question

Posted

Hello,i want to create 2 custom PASSIVE skills for Balance,what do i mean?

 

Skill 1:

 

Giving All Stats(P.Atk,M.Atk,M.Def,P.Def,Accurasy,Evasion ++)

 

Skill 2: 

 

Decrease All Stats(P.Atk,M.Atk,M.Def,P.Def,Accurasy,Evasion ++)

 

So for example...

 

I want the first skill increase stats and the second decrease stats. can anyone tell me how i should write the skill for it? 

14 answers to this question

Recommended Posts

  • 0
Posted (edited)

make those 2 skills auto learn for each class u want to balance

 

example of how it will look like for boost stats

<table name="#mAtk"> 1.1 </table>

 

example of how it will look like for lowering stats

<table name="#mAtk"> 0.9 </table>

 

u can also check how berserk spirit works i guess it will help u.

Edited by mawtaw7
  • 0
Posted

make those 2 skills auto learn for each class u want to balance

 

example of how it will look like for boost stats

<table name="#mAtk"> 1.1 </table>

 

example of how it will look like for lowering stats

<table name="#mAtk"> 0.9 </table>

 

u can also check how berserk spirit works i guess it will help u.

Well,i wat the second skill even decrease the main stats,like de-buffs... If you understand what i mean,and if anyone can give me all codes of stats i would be greatful.

  • 0
Posted

if u add it with 0.x its working like debuff, 

 

see how this debuff is working.

 

  <skill id="1366" levels="1" name="Seal of Despair">

    <set name="mpInitialConsume" val="22" />
    <set name="mpConsume" val="85" />
    <set name="magicLvl" val="78" />
    <set name="power" val="40" />
    <set name="lvlDepend" val="1" />
    <set name="target" val="TARGET_AURA" />
    <set name="skillRadius" val="200" />
    <set name="reuseDelay" val="300000" />
    <set name="hitTime" val="4000" />
    <set name="skillType" val="DEBUFF" />
    <set name="isDebuff" val="true" />
    <set name="isMagic" val="true" />
    <set name="operateType" val="OP_ACTIVE" />
    <for>
      <effect name="Debuff" time="120" val="0" stackOrder="1" stackType="ultimate_debuff">
        <mul stat="pAtk" order="0x30" val="0.9" />
        <mul stat="runSpd" order="0x30" val="0.8" />
        <mul stat="mDef" order="0x30" val="0.7" />
        <mul stat="pAtkSpd" order="0x30" val="0.7" />
        <mul stat="rCrit" order="0x30" val="0.7" />
        <mul stat="cAtk" order="0x30" val="0.7" />
        <sub stat="accCombat" order="0x40" val="6" />
      </effect>
    </for>
  </skill>
  • 0
Posted

 

if u add it with 0.x its working like debuff, 

 

see how this debuff is working.

 

  <skill id="1366" levels="1" name="Seal of Despair">

    <set name="mpInitialConsume" val="22" />
    <set name="mpConsume" val="85" />
    <set name="magicLvl" val="78" />
    <set name="power" val="40" />
    <set name="lvlDepend" val="1" />
    <set name="target" val="TARGET_AURA" />
    <set name="skillRadius" val="200" />
    <set name="reuseDelay" val="300000" />
    <set name="hitTime" val="4000" />
    <set name="skillType" val="DEBUFF" />
    <set name="isDebuff" val="true" />
    <set name="isMagic" val="true" />
    <set name="operateType" val="OP_ACTIVE" />
    <for>
      <effect name="Debuff" time="120" val="0" stackOrder="1" stackType="ultimate_debuff">
        <mul stat="pAtk" order="0x30" val="0.9" />
        <mul stat="runSpd" order="0x30" val="0.8" />
        <mul stat="mDef" order="0x30" val="0.7" />
        <mul stat="pAtkSpd" order="0x30" val="0.7" />
        <mul stat="rCrit" order="0x30" val="0.7" />
        <mul stat="cAtk" order="0x30" val="0.7" />
        <sub stat="accCombat" order="0x40" val="6" />
      </effect>
    </for>
  </skill>

 

Still i dont understand :(

  • 0
Posted

Oh okay i understand,can anyone give me all xml codes about stats? 

 

like this 

 

   <mul stat="pAtk" order="0x30" val="0.9" />
        <mul stat="runSpd" order="0x30" val="0.8" />
        <mul stat="mDef" order="0x30" val="0.7" />
        <mul stat="pAtkSpd" order="0x30" val="0.7" />
        <mul stat="rCrit" order="0x30" val="0.7" />
        <mul stat="cAtk" order="0x30" val="0.7" />
 
but all of them 
  • 0
Posted

How do want to "balance" something if you dont have basic knowledge about servers.... You can find them in skill stats or java.

Well,i didnt ask you if i have the basic knowledge or not.. I never worked with skills & xml stats, i was balancing through character table in database. So how can i know something i never did used in? If you dont want to help then gtfo and go sell any shared catsguard to victims.. //Peace & Love

  • 0
Posted (edited)

@CE

The best way to learn such a thing is to read skills description and then just check the skill's xml, that way you will manage how it works ;)

Edited by SweeTs
  • 0
Posted

@CE

The best way to learn such a thing is to read skills description and then just check the skill's xml, that way you will manage how it works ;)

Well i kinda understand how it works,i just search now for all the available stats codes.  Also,is it any way that i configure the pack to use changes without Restart?

  • 0
Posted

I don't think so. On aCis it's inside classes folder, on frozen not sure, never used it.. Probably skills_tree.sql or some other file inside /data/... Blind guess :P

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Answer this question...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.



×
×
  • Create New...